I agree - organise a car in advance with the hotel. But do be very wary of any appoaches from "drivers" as you exit the arrivals hall. We had pre arranged a car with our hotel and were approached and the driver quoted my name and tried to "help" with our bags. This guy had been hanging around outside, getting all the names from the placards held up by the genuine drivers. If you use the Raddisson they will probably have a car with there logo or, at very least a placard with their logo showing. Ask for ID. Trust no one! There are lots of scams at Lima airport and, if arriving at night do not wander around outside of the airport.

Instead of going outside you can use the official airport taxi, "Taxi Green" which has fixed prices and is INSIDE the terminal. It is safer, especially if you don't speak Spanish. I would not go outside to the queue, it's a madhouse.
